Data Modelling information

Will AI replace data modelers?

AI is unlikely to fully replace data modelers, as their role involves complex understanding of business needs, data structures, and design principles that require human judgment. Instead, AI tools can assist data modelers by automating routine tasks and enhancing productivity, allowing them to focus on more strategic aspects of data modeling. Continuous learning and proficiency with data modeling tools remain important for job security in this field.

Is 40 too late for data science?

Data Modelling is a key skill in data science, and age is not a barrier to entering the field. Many professionals transition into data science later in their careers by acquiring relevant skills such as programming, statistics, and tools like SQL or Python. Continuous learning and building a strong portfolio can help overcome age-related concerns in the industry.

How much do data modelers make?

Data modelers typically earn between $70,000 and $120,000 annually, depending on experience, location, and industry. Senior data modelers with specialized skills in database design and data warehousing can earn higher salaries, especially with certifications and advanced tools knowledge.

What do you do in data modeling?

A data modeler designs and creates data structures, such as databases and schemas, to organize and store information efficiently. They analyze data requirements, define relationships, and use tools like ER diagrams and modeling software to ensure data integrity and accessibility.

What is the difference between Data Modelling vs Data Analyst?

AspectData ModellingData Analyst
Primary FocusDesigning data structures and schemasAnalyzing data to generate insights
Skills & CertificationsData modeling, database design, SQLData analysis, statistics, Excel, SQL
Work EnvironmentDatabase design teams, data architectureBusiness units, reporting teams
Tools UsedER diagrams, data modeling softwareExcel, BI tools, SQL

Data Modelling focuses on creating the structure and design of data systems, while Data Analysts interpret data to provide actionable insights. Both roles often collaborate but serve different purposes within data management and analysis processes.
